What to Expect
The Strategic Communications Lead will play a key role in shaping and delivering impactful, aligned communications that reflect the values and ambition of a globally recognised luxury automotive brand. Reporting to the Director of Strategic Communications, you will support the development of the company’s corporate communications strategy while also ensuring consistency of messaging and governance across all channels and functions. This role requires a strong corporate storyteller with exceptional writing skills who can quickly grasp complex ideas and distil them into compelling narratives, thinking strategically about how messaging drives reputation and business impact
What You'll Do
Corporate Communications and Storytelling• Develop and deliver high-quality, engaging corporate messaging that reflects and reinforces our brand values and business priorities.• Create impactful content for the CEO and executive team, ensuring tone and messaging resonate with diverse stakeholders.• Proactively engage with teams across the business to uncover meaningful stories and insights, working collaboratively to transform these into compelling stories that bring our brand, heritage, innovation and people to life across all channels.• Support planning and responses for sensitive or crisis communications, ensuring clarity and risk mitigation.Strategic Communications Support• Work with the Director of Strategic Communications to establish and maintain governance structures, templates, tone of voice guidelines and messaging alignment across all communications touchpoints and functions• Lead specific projects or initiatives to ensure messaging consistency across all platforms and channels.Public Relations and Media Engagement• Serve as a key contact for certain media enquiries and nurture relationships with journalists and industry influencers.• Draft press releases, media kits, and other materials for corporate news, milestones, and events.• Monitor media coverage and provide analysis to leadership with actionable insights
What You'll Bring
Education: Bachelor’s degree in Communications, Public Relations, Marketing, or a related field. (preferred) Experience: Minimum of 5–7 years of experience in corporate communications. Background in luxury or brand-driven industries is a strong advantage.. Skills: • Exceptional writing and storytelling skills tailored to diverse audiences and channels, with ability to translate complex ideas into clear, engaging content.• Strong understanding of communication governance, process and cross-functional alignment.• Strategic mindset with attention to detail and passion for excellence in execution.• Ability to manage multiple priorities in a fast-paced environment.
What We'll Do for You
We offer a wide – ranging benefits package, which includes:Structured career development framework25 days’ holiday, plus bank holiday. Annual buy & sell up to five daysEnhanced company pension schemeDiscretionary annual bonus awardPrivate medical insurance and health cash planLife assurance benefitAbility to apply for a sabbatical of up to one year after only two years’ serviceBenefits you can adapt to your lifestyle, such as discounted shoppingGenerous parental leave policiesA range of wellbeing initiatives, such as employee assistance programme and free financial & mortgage advice
Who Are We?
No restraints. No limitations. We don’t simply push boundaries. We completely rethink them. McLaren Automotive exists to create breath-taking performance road cars.It takes a community to do what we do. A diverse group of people with many areas of expertise, united by their passion to deliver visionary products and set new benchmarks. McLaren Automotive commits to equal opportunity for all. Diversity, Equality and Inclusion is at the heart of our impact, it drives our innovation and enables us to truly create something special. Join us on our journey.